Sky: Milan options to replace Theo Hernandez against…see more

Wednesday’s reports suggest that Theo Hernandez is likely to be dropped for Milan’s upcoming Serie A match away against Torino on Saturday following his disastrous evening in the Champions League on Tuesday night.

The Frenchman was sent off and the Rossoneri eliminated in a massively disappointing night in San Siro. Theo was shown two avoidable yellow cards, the second for diving, which put his team in a difficult situation for the remaining 40 minutes.

As a result, Milan have reportedly decided to fine the player, who looks even more likely to leave in the summer, and now he could also sit out of the upcoming Torino match as well.

If Sergio Conceicao does decide to drop Theo for the Torino game, there are three likely options to fill in at left-back.

The first is Davide Bartesaghi, who came on and played the rest of the Feyenoord game at left-back. The next is Alex Jimenez, who has become an increasingly regular feature in the Milan line-up after Conceicao’s appointment over the new year. The other option is Filippo Terracciano.
